Witryna26 sty 2004 · First published Mon Jan 26, 2004; substantive revision Fri Apr 19, 2024. Moral luck occurs when an agent can be correctly treated as an object of moral judgment despite the fact that a significant aspect of what she is assessed for depends on factors beyond her control. WitrynaThe History. Thomas Nagel published this essay in 1972 in response to the Vietnam War. “War and Massacre” discusses what type of actions can be justified, specifically in the context of warfare. He does this through the lens of absolutism. He is the University Professor of Philosophy and Law Emeritus at New York University, where he taught from 1980 to 2016. His main areas of philosophical interest are legal philosophy, political philosophy, and ethics.
